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) :
What are the largest markets for mustard seed in the world?+
The countries with the highest volumes of mustard seed consumption in 2019 were Nepal (234K tonnes), Russia (123K tonnes) and the U.S. (77K tonnes), together accounting for 59% of global consumption. These countries were followed by France, Myanmar, Germany, China, Canada, Poland, Ukraine and the Netherlands, which together accounted for a further 29%.
What are the largest producers of mustard seed in the world?+
The countries with the highest volumes of mustard seed production in 2019 were Nepal (210K tonnes), Russia (165K tonnes) and Canada (135K tonnes), with a combined 67% share of global production.
What are the leading suppliers of mustard seed to Peru?+
In value terms, the U.S. ($619K) and Canada ($616K) were the largest mustard seed suppliers to Peru, with a combined 99% share of total imports.
What are the leading importers of mustard seed from Peru?+
In value terms, the largest markets for mustard seed exported from Peru were the Dominican Republic ($94), Bosnia and Herzegovina ($91) and Sweden ($47).
What is the average export price for mustard seed in Peru?+
In 2018, the average mustard seed export price amounted to $1,235 per tonne, with an increase of 5.3% against the previous year.
What is the average import price for mustard seed in Peru?+
The average mustard seed import price stood at $904 per tonne in 2019, remaining constant against the previous year.
